I'm aware that the public IP changes when a phone (on which one hardly has much control over how things run anyway), switches from cellular to a WiFI network.
Your comments are more practical (and maybe aimed at a layman's use of Starlink) but I am talking about the theory of Starlink supposedly interrupting a perfectly-working connection in order to change your IP, which interrupts everything, by design of TCP/conntrack. Whether that operation is fatal or not due to retries or whatever else is not my point at all.
Also, ISPs at home don't randomly disconnect you to give you a new IP. They may give you a new IP when you disconnect and reconnect for other reasons, but they should never dump your connection on purpose just to give you a new IP for no reason. That's not good design at all, hence the question about how Starlink handles wanting to give you a new IP.
